Licensing and Regulation
The foundation of a safe online gambling site is proper licensing. Reputable platforms operate under licenses issued by recognized regulatory authorities such as the UK Gambling Commission, Malta Gaming Authority, or Gibraltar Regulatory Authority. These licenses impose strict standards for player protection, fair gaming, and responsible operation. Always verify the license displayed on a site—this is usually found in the footer of the homepage—and ensure that the licensing authority is recognized and reputable.
Secure Website and Data Encryption
Security measures, such as SSL encryption, protect your personal and financial data from unauthorized access. When browsing a gambling site, look for HTTPS in the URL bar, which indicates the site employs encryption protocols. Trusted sites invest heavily in cybersecurity to prevent hacking or data breaches, giving players peace of mind during transactions and gameplay.
Fair Games and Random Number Generators (RNGs)
Fairness is paramount in online gambling. Reputable sites use certified RNGs to guarantee that game outcomes are random and unbiased. Many platforms have their RNGs regularly audited and certified by independent agencies like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These certifications verify that the games are fair and not manipulated, helping players trust the platform’s integrity.
Payment Methods and Withdrawal Policies
Reliable gambling sites offer a wide range of secure payment options, including popular methods such as credit/debit cards, e-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, Neteller, and sometimes cryptocurrencies. Transparent withdrawal policies, reasonable processing times, and clear terms regarding limits and verification procedures are signs of a trustworthy platform. Always review these policies before depositing and withdrawing funds.
Customer Support and Responsible Gambling Features
Effective customer support, available 24/7 via live chat, email, or phone, indicates a platform committed to player satisfaction. Additionally, features promoting responsible gambling—like deposit limits, self-exclusion tools, and access to help organizations—show that the site prioritizes player well-being.
